Look at Me Now - Terra

Big Heart first learned about Terra when a woman walked into a business in Vancouver, pulling a suitcase on wheels. She asked if they “take dogs” and the owner said no. When she unzipped the suitcase, a 35 pound white Eskimo fell out and an overwhelming stench of urine and feces wafted up. Her coat was tangled with mats, her muscles were atrophied, and she looked unbearably sad. Poor Terra had been locked in a bathroom her whole life with her muzzle wrapped in wire.  All we can say is LOOK AT HER NOW!

Spotlight on Volunteers - Judy

In 2005 Big Heart Rescue was overwhelmed by requests for assistance with cats and kittens in remote First Nations communities. We sent out a plea for help and our prayers were answered by Judy, a skilled and compassionate animal welfare volunteer who worked specifically with cats!

Big Heart Rescue is dedicated to improving the lives of companion animals who find themselves homeless, abused, neglected or in need of medical assistance by providing loving foster/adoptive homes and medical support.

Save A Life...Spay and Neuter Your Pets!

Big Heart Rescue Society is a registered, not for profit group of volunteers who share a similar vision of care, compassion, commitment and concern for neglected, abused, stray or homeless companion animals. 

We adhere to a strong code of ethics and apply integrity and passion in our work with the voiceless.
